Hornet Tennis Wraps Up Undefeated League Season

By: Ed Weaver  /  April 27, 2024  /  Photo: Lance Larcom/ntwsportsreport.com

Wellsboro swept a doubleheader with rival North Penn-Liberty at Packer Park on Friday, April 26 to win their sixth straight (2024, 2023, 2022, 2021, 2019, 2018)* NTL boys tennis championship.

It is the 12th boys tennis league title for Wellsboro.

The Hornets won the first match 5-0 and edged the Mounties 3-2 in the second match to finish a perfect 6-0 in league play, and extend their record to 10-4 overall.

"The team played an awesome match tonight and I'm really proud of everything they have accomplished this season," head coach Andy Borzok said. "One of their goals was to win the NTL championship, so they were obviously very excited. It's that time of the season where I start to realize that I have limited time left with my seniors, and I am particularly grateful for this group of seniors. They are leaders and role models who have helped to shape the culture for many future teams."

"This season isn't quite over yet, however, and we are looking forward to our senior night match next Monday, and our team district match later in the week."

The Hornets are back in action on Monday against Jersey Shore for Senior Night and then later in the week in the District IV team tournament at a date, time and location to be determined.

* - The Hornets have won the last six boys tennis league titles in the past seven years. There were no Spring 2020 NTL champions due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
